如何关掉搜索服务器
-
要关闭搜索服务器,首先需要确定使用的是哪种搜索服务器软件,常见的有Elasticsearch、Solr等。下面我将介绍如何关闭这两种搜索服务器。
关闭Elasticsearch服务器的步骤如下:
- 打开终端或命令行窗口,进入Elasticsearch的安装目录;
- 执行命令
bin/elasticsearch,启动Elasticsearch服务; - 在另一个终端或命令行窗口中,进入Elasticsearch的安装目录;
- 执行命令
bin/elasticsearch-shutdown,关闭Elasticsearch服务器。
关闭Solr服务器的步骤如下:
- 打开终端或命令行窗口,进入Solr的安装目录;
- 执行命令
bin/solr start,启动Solr服务; - 在另一个终端或命令行窗口中,进入Solr的安装目录;
- 执行命令
bin/solr stop -all,关闭Solr服务器。
需要注意的是,关闭搜索服务器可能会导致正在进行的搜索请求中断,所以在关闭服务器之前要确保没有正在进行的重要搜索操作。
总之,关闭搜索服务器的步骤大致相同,通过进入服务器安装目录,执行相应的命令来启动或关闭服务器。根据具体的搜索服务器软件,命令可能会有所不同。
1年前 -
关闭搜索服务器是一个比较简单的任务,只需要按照以下步骤进行操作即可:
-
登录服务器:使用管理员账户登录搜索服务器,在命令提示符或终端窗口中输入管理员用户名和密码,确保你拥有足够的权限来关闭服务器。
-
停止搜索服务:在登录成功后,找到搜索服务的运行程序。搜索服务通常是作为一个独立的程序运行的,可以在系统的服务列表中找到它。打开服务列表后,找到相应的搜索服务,右键点击并选择“停止”来停止服务的运行。
-
关闭与搜索服务相关的进程:在结束搜索服务的运行后,可能还会有一些相关的进程仍在后台运行。你可以通过任务管理器(Windows系统)或者top命令(Linux系统)来查找并关闭这些进程。找到与搜索服务相关的进程,并选择关闭或终止它们。
-
关闭搜索服务器的连接:如果搜索服务器是远程访问的,则需要关闭与其连接的所有客户端程序或终端。这可以通过关闭与服务器建立的连接或退出相应的客户端程序来完成。
-
重启服务器(可选):如果你想要完全关闭服务器,可以选择重新启动服务器来确保搜索服务不再运行。在关机或重启之前,确保已经保存并备份了所有的数据。
需要注意的是,关闭搜索服务器可能会导致搜索功能不可用,可能会影响到其他依赖于搜索服务的应用程序。在关闭搜索服务器之前,确保已经通知相关的用户并做好相应的备份工作。
1年前 -
-
要关闭搜索服务器,需要按照以下步骤进行操作:
-
确认关闭服务器的合理性:在关闭搜索服务器之前,需要确保关闭服务器不会影响其他系统的正常运行。这包括了通知相关团队,并在合适的时间进行关闭操作,以最小化对用户和业务的影响。
-
停止搜索服务:首先,需要找到正在运行的搜索服务进程。通过运行
ps -ef | grep <搜索服务进程关键词>命令,可以列出所有相关的进程。然后,使用kill <进程ID>命令停止搜索服务进程。如果搜索服务使用的是系统服务,还可以使用systemctl stop <服务名称>命令来停止服务。 -
关闭索引和存储服务:搜索服务器通常会使用索引和存储服务来管理和存储数据。要关闭这些服务,首先需要找到相应的进程,并使用上一步中提到的方法停止它们。例如,如果使用Elasticsearch作为搜索引擎,可以使用
ps -ef | grep elasticsearch命令查找进程,并使用kill命令停止它们。 -
关闭Web服务器:如果搜索服务器还包括Web服务器,需要同样关闭Web服务器。可以使用
ps -ef | grep <Web服务器进程关键词>命令查找并停止运行中的进程。常见的Web服务器包括Apache、Nginx等。 -
关闭其他相关服务:在关闭搜索服务器之前,需要确保关闭了所有与搜索服务器相关的服务。这可能包括数据库服务、缓存服务等。使用类似的方法,找到并停止这些服务的进程。
-
确认关闭操作:在关闭所有相关服务之后,可以运行
ps -ef | grep <关键词>命令来确认没有正在运行的搜索服务器相关进程,以确保关闭操作已经成功完成。
总结起来,关闭搜索服务器涉及到停止搜索服务、索引和存储服务、Web服务器以及其他相关服务的进程。需要谨慎操作,并在关闭之前进行必要的通知和确认操作,以避免在关闭服务器过程中对业务和用户造成不必要的影响。
1年前 -